  • [Construction of VEGF eukaryotic expression vector and its expression in endothelial cells and cardiac myocytes in-vitro] Abstract Text:

    ming yuMing Yu,yun-qiu qianYun-Qiu Qian,shao-ying luShao-Ying Lu,guang-sheng chenGuang-Sheng Chen,jing yeJing Ye,

    AIM:To study the feasibility of VEGF165 gene transfection to endothelial cells and cardiac myocytes in-vitro. METHODS: The VEGF165 DNA fragment was inserted into a green fluorescent protein fusion vector, which was then transfected into endothelial cells and cardiac myocytes with lipofectamine. RESULTS: The endothelial cells and cardiac myocytes were successfully transfected with pIRES2-EGFP-hVEGF165 gene, which was confirmed by fluoroscopy and immunohistochemistry. CONCLUSION: VEGF can be expressed stably in the endothelial cells and cardiac myocytes, which might be useful for the gene therapy of myocardial ischemia.
